HashKey starts BTC and ETH retail trading in Hong Kong from 28 Aug 23.

Source: HashKey to start Bitcoin and Ether retail trading in Hong Kong from Aug. 28

HashKey is a licensed crypto exchange based on Hong Kong. Investors are only allowed to invest up to 30% of their net worth into cryptocurrencies in this platform. It's the 1st regulated crypto exchange by the SFC(Securities and Futures Commission) such as Hong Kong regulation authority.

It's the beginning of journey for a next bullish market. The 24h spot trading volume of HashKey exchamge is around $400k. We don't need to be disappointed it right now.

The more regulated exchanges list in Hong Kong, the mote U.S. SEC(Securities and Exchange Commission) will be pressured for approving BTC spot ETFs. Because, they might lose the initiative of the crypto industry.
